What is a Stripe Payment Gateway and How Does It Work?

A stripe payment gateway is a software layer that safely sends credit card data from your customer to your bank. Think of it as a digital tunnel that protects sensitive info while it travels across the web. In 2026, this technology has become the gold standard for businesses that want to accept payments from all over the world.

Here are the main parts of the system:

  • The Checkout Interface: This is what your customer sees when they enter their card details.
  • Fraud Detection: Stripe uses smart tools to spot and block fake orders before they happen.
  • API Connection: This allows your website to talk to Stripe's servers in real-time.
  • The Dashboard: This is where you see your sales, manage refunds, and track your growth.

You don't need to be a tech genius to understand why this matters. A payment gateway makes sure you get paid fast and your customers stay safe. It handles the messy stuff like encryption and bank rules so you don't have to worry about them.

Key things Stripe handles for you:

  • Accepting over 135 different currencies.
  • Processing mobile wallets like Apple Pay and Google Pay.
  • Managing recurring bills for subscription services.
  • Storing customer data securely so they can buy again with one click.

How to Set Up Your Stripe Payment Gateway in 5 Steps

Setting up your stripe payment gateway doesn't have to be a scary task. If you follow a clear plan, you can have your first payment ready in less than an hour. While you can do this yourself, many owners work with Code Park to make sure every detail is perfect and secure.

Follow these steps to get started:

  1. Create Your Account: Go to the Stripe website and sign up with your business email.
  2. Verify Your Identity: You'll need to provide your business details and bank info for payouts.
  3. Get Your API Keys: These are special codes that link your website to your Stripe account.
  4. Install the Plugin: If you use Shopify or WooCommerce, just add the Stripe app.
  5. Run a Test: Always use a "test card" number to make sure the money flow works before going live.

For more technical details, you can always check the official Stripe docs. It provides deep dives into every feature they offer. But for most stores, the simple setup is all you need to start making sales.

Remember these tips during setup:

  • Keep your "Secret Key" private and never share it with anyone.
  • Turn on Two-Factor Login (2FA) for your account security.
  • Customize your checkout colors to match your brand's look.
  • Set up your email receipts so customers get a confirmation right away.

Common Stripe Payment Gateway Mistakes to Avoid

Even the best tools can fail if they aren't used correctly. Many people make simple mistakes when setting up their stripe payment gateway that cost them money later. Knowing these pitfalls ahead of time will save you a lot of stress.

Watch out for these common errors:

  • Forgetting to Enable Webhooks: This can cause orders to fail even if the payment went through.
  • Ignoring Radar Settings: Stripe Radar blocks fraud. If it's too strict, it might block real customers.
  • Not Testing on Mobile: Most people shop on phones. Your checkout must look perfect there.
  • Missing Currency Settings: If you sell globally, make sure you aren't charging people extra for conversions.

Another big mistake is not checking your "Dispute" settings. Sometimes a customer will ask their bank for a refund. If you don't respond fast with proof of delivery, you'll lose the money and pay a fine. Check your dashboard at least once a week to stay on top of these issues.

How to avoid these problems:

  • Set up automatic alerts for any failed payments or disputes.
  • Use GitHub to find pre-made code snippets for common Stripe tasks.
  • Ask a friend to try buying a $1 item from your store to test the whole flow.
  • Keep your contact info updated so Stripe can reach you if there's an issue.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a stripe payment gateway and how does it work?

A Stripe payment gateway is a secure software layer that allows online businesses to accept credit cards, digital wallets, and local payment methods. It works by capturing a customer’s payment information, encrypting the data for security, and communicating with the bank to authorize and complete the transaction.

How long does it take to set up a stripe payment gateway for a website?

Setting up a basic Stripe account can be done in minutes by providing your business details and linking a bank account. Once verified, you can integrate it into your website using pre-built plugins for platforms like Shopify or via API keys for custom-built sites to start processing payments immediately.

Is Stripe better than other payment options like PayPal?

Stripe is often preferred by developers and scaling businesses because it offers a more customizable checkout experience that keeps customers on your website. While PayPal is highly recognizable, Stripe provides more robust reporting tools, better subscription management, and supports a wider variety of international payment methods.

What are the most common mistakes businesses make when using Stripe?

One of the biggest mistakes is failing to thoroughly test the integration in "test mode" before going live, which can lead to checkout errors for real customers. Additionally, many businesses forget to implement advanced fraud protection settings or fail to clearly state their refund policies, leading to avoidable chargebacks.

What are the main benefits of using Stripe for online payments?

Stripe offers industry-leading security features, including built-in fraud detection and 3D Secure authentication to protect your revenue. It also supports over 135 currencies and dozens of local payment methods, making it an ideal choice for businesses looking to expand their reach globally.
